After a sensational weekend of athletics at home and abroad, Sonia sits down to talk to Jarlath about the latest events and the less talked about guidelines that make the running world go round. Every field of endeavour has its own code of conduct, accepted and understood best practice. Sonia offers her take on the most important ones including those pertaining to the track while Jarlath quizzes the Olympic great on the more absurd rules he has come across. From snot rockets to the art of getting changed in public, this episode has something for everyone regardless of your experience level. Big shoutout to Tom Corcoran for suggesting this topic.
